Preparing Waffles with Krusteaz Pancake mix

·         Course: Breakfast (Or desert)

·         Cuisine: American

·         Prep time: 10 minutes

·         Cook time: 15 minutes

·         Wait time: 25 Minutes

·         Yield: 15 pieces

Ingredients

·         2 cups Krusteaz pancake mix

·         1 ½ cups of cold water: Liquids are essential to give Krusteaz batter the required texture to cook correctly; however, you do not have to stick to water.

You may substitute water with whole milk for creamy and rich waffles.

·         1 egg: They are essential to bundle the batter and give your Krusteaz waffle a fluffy and airy interior.

·         2 Teaspoon Vegetable Oil; don’t use specialty oils such as olive or sunflower can ruin your taste because of their distinctive flavor.

Instructions

1.  Lightly spray oil and preheat the waffle iron.

2.  Blend all ingredients. The batter might be slightly lumpy, no need to worry. Pour batter onto the prepared waffle iron.

3.  Cook waffles until steaming stops or until golden brown. Serve with your favorite fruit and whipped cream, if needed.

Tips for Making Great Krusteaz Pancake Mix Waffle Recipe

if your waffles come out somehow pale and soft, it might be because the waffle maker is not hot enough. It is crucial to preheat the waffle maker for at least 5-10 minutes. Remember to pause between batches to allow the iron to heat up again.

Use oil instead of butter; To get crispier waffles, use vegetable or coconut oil instead of melted butter.

Freeze your extra waffles; reheat, let them thaw, and pop them in the toaster oven or toaster. You won’t realize they were frozen.

Common Additions to Krusteaz Pancake Mix Waffle

1.      Cocoa Powder

If you love chocolate, you will be delighted by adding a little bit of cocoa powder to the Krusteaz batter. This results in delicious chocolate-flavored waffles that will feel more like a dessert than breakfast.

Ensure not to add too much cocoa powder, as this can cause the waffles to become bitter. Add enough to make the waffles attain a medium brown tone, usually not more than a tablespoon.

2.      A pinch of salt

Salt is close to sweetness, which is true when preparing your Krusteaz pancake mix waffles. Though Krusteaz may already contain salt, try adding a teaspoon or two to coarse-ground sea.

Salt to give some extra saltiness to your waffles. It creates a fantastic taste combination when combined with syrup or fruit toppings.

3.      A Bit of Vanilla

Adding a bit of Vanilla gives it a sweet taste and has a great effect on the waffle mix. Adding a capful of Vanilla extract to your waffle mix will give you incredible results.

4.      Add some Lemon Zest

Incorporating lemon zest into your waffle batter can add a delightful tanginess and freshness to the finished product. Simply zest a tablespoon of lemon peel into the batter before cooking to enjoy the delicious taste.
